What is Core Power Yoga?
Core Power Yoga combines strength, sweat, and spirituality into a dynamic program. It empowers at three levels:
1. Physical Power: Builds strength and improves health.
2. Mental Power: Enhances focus and willpower.
3. Spiritual Power: The driving force behind physical and mental strength.
Originally derived from the Indian Ashtanga Yoga, Core Power Yoga was introduced by Beryl Bender Birch, an Ashtanga teacher. It's influenced by Sri K. Pattabhi Jois, a renowned Sanskrit scholar known for his Ashtanga Yoga style and philosophy.
Power Yoga Programs
Core Power Yoga offers three unique programs:
- Core Power: Strengthens the abdominals and back with focused Vinyasa poses and muscle-toning variations.
- Unlocking Athletic Power: Enhances flexibility and strength, targeting the abs, back, hips, and pelvis.
- Soul of Strength: A fast-paced program with challenging mid-body movements.
These sessions take place in heated rooms, using cardiovascular exercises to promote strength, flexibility, stamina, focus, and detoxification through sweating.

Health Benefits
Core Power Yoga offers numerous health benefits:
- Lengthens and stretches muscles while building stamina, strength, and lean muscle mass.
- Increases body heat, aids in eliminating bacteria, and enhances body awareness.
- Emphasizes the coordination of breath and movement, connecting body, mind, and spirit.
Ideal for Athletes
Core Power Yoga is perfect for those looking to enhance performance in sports such as cycling, football, swimming, skiing, surfing, running, martial arts, and team sports. Many athletes incorporate it into their training for aerobic transitions.
